Output f302628410a0d3b852fbf2c4adf2b9ede9724e622a6bd06b507ad85f20d28479:20

value
2379200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2102a5aeb38b4fa26ca368782b952eaeab8c471b OP_EQUAL
address
34hZPod2KJgJFZAQMUYYGbJUSXXKeRMy84
transaction
f302628410a0d3b852fbf2c4adf2b9ede9724e622a6bd06b507ad85f20d28479
spent
true